- VERSION HISTORY
-
- Version 2.00 of the 940 Spoiler (94SPL200.EXE), released 15 November,
- 1990, is the second release of the 940 Spoiler. It is preceded only by beta-
- test-only Version 1.01, released 15 August 1990.
-
- Version 2.00 includes the design of both standard and high-density screens
- to specifically complement and augment the features of the TS-940S.
-
- 1. An alternate high-density display on a keyboard toggle that shows all
- transceiver operating parameters, as well as 40 virtual memories, on a
- single screen. Virtual memories may be individually copied to or
- exchanged with real memories, or they may as a whole group be swapped with
- real memories to effectively provide the TS-940S with 80 current memories.
-
- 2. Numeric-keypad control of main tuning and increment tuning. VFOs altered
- during tuning may (optionally) be left in their altered state or restored
- to their original state.
-
- 3. Keypad control of transmitting (a feature which may be disabled on
- installation).
- 4. Advanced scanning capabilities that provide memory scanning, frequency-
- range ("programmed") scanning, and any combination of both that you care
- to program. You specify the delays for group scanning individually within
- up to six groups, and you specify the range-scanning speed for up to six
- ranges.
-
- 5. Enhanced color graphic display that uses intensity highlighting to
- dynamically illuminate current operating parameters. Highlighting by
- reverse-video is provided as an installation option for LCD displays.
-
- 6. A new installation program (94INS200.EXE) that permits easy configuration
- of the program for hardware and operating features.
-
- 7. A clear-cut distinction between the program features available in
- shareware examination copies and those available in registered copies.
- Registered copies include the following enhancements; shareware
- examination copies do not.
-
- A. Transmit keying from the keyboard.
-
- B. Use of keypad accelerator and decelerator keys during tuning.
-
- C. Between-session saving of edited scan information.
-
- D. Opening of memory files not specified during installation.
